Board sets tentative dates to pressure-wash and repaint Keizer Rapids Park “Big Toy”; volunteers, artists invited
Summary
Advisory board members agreed on tentative dates for a maintenance and repaint of the large playground structure known locally as the "Big Toy": pressure wash around June 7 and paint June 21, weather permitting. Staff and volunteers will coordinate; the board discussed paint types, surface protection and artist touch-ups.
The Keizer Parks and Recreation Advisory Board tentatively set dates for maintenance of the large playground structure at Keizer Rapids Park during its April 8 meeting, with staff and volunteers to carry out pressure washing and repainting in June, weather permitting.
